The ingredients needed to make Roasted Turkey - Stuffed:
  1. Make ready 12-22 lb Turkey
  2. Make ready (1/2 Cup) 1 Cube Butter
  3. Take 1 Cup Water
  4. Take Lemon Pepper
  5. Get Salt
Steps to make Roasted Turkey - Stuffed:
  1. IF Frozen, thaw turkey 24 hrs per every 10 lbs of turkey or you can thaw turkey in wrapper in cold water 30minutes per lb. changing water every hour.
  2. I prefer Butterball brand or Norbest turkeys for their larger breasts.
  3. Pour 1 cup of water into roaster and preheat oven or roaster to 325 degrees.
  4. Stuff turkey cavity with dressing.
  5. Place turkey in roaster and baste with melted butter. Then season generously with lemon pepper and sparingly with salt.
  6. Be sure to allow 2.5 hours of bake time for each 10 lbs of turkey. SO, a 22 lb. turkey will take approximately 5 hours to roast.
  7. Check for doneness with meat thermometer. 170° for the breast and 180° for the thigh.
  8. When turkey is done, use the cooked juices from the roaster to make turkey gravy.
